CAS 887919-35-9
:Dichlorobis[di-tert-butyl(4-dimethylaminophenyl)phosphino]palladium(II)
Description:
Dichlorobis[di-tert-butyl(4-dimethylaminophenyl)phosphino]palladium(II) is a palladium complex characterized by its coordination of palladium with two bidentate phosphine ligands. The structure features a palladium center coordinated to two chloride ions and two bulky phosphine ligands, which are derived from di-tert-butyl(4-dimethylaminophenyl)phosphine. This complex is notable for its potential applications in catalysis, particularly in cross-coupling reactions, due to the favorable electronic and steric properties imparted by the phosphine ligands. The presence of the dimethylamino group enhances the electron-donating ability of the ligands, which can influence the reactivity of the palladium center. Additionally, the bulky tert-butyl groups provide steric hindrance, which can help stabilize the complex and prevent unwanted side reactions. Overall, this compound exemplifies the versatility of palladium complexes in organic synthesis and materials science, showcasing the interplay between ligand design and catalytic activity.
